6 October 2016, Bhopal
Dr. Trilochan Mohapatra, Secretary (DARE) & Director General (ICAR) visited the Biosafely Level -3 laboratory at ICAR-National Institute of High Security Animal Diseases, Bhopal today.
In his address to the staff of NIHSAD, Dr Mohapatra appreciated the quality research publications of the institute and highlighted the need to find out ways to make intervention in the replication of viral pathogens at the molecular level.
Dr. V. P. Singh, Director, ICAR-NIHSAD briefed about the recent research activity of the Institute and urged for the institute’s need of a BSL-4 laboratory in view of the rising threat from zoonotic infections.
Dr S.K. Chaudhari, ADG (Soil Management), Dr P. K. Agrawal, ADG (National Agricultural Science Fund) and Directors of three ICAR Institutes of Bhopal, Dr. K.K. Singh, Director, CIAE, Dr. A.K. Patra, Director IISS and Dr N. P. Singh Director, IIPR accompanied the DG.
Two Hindi publications, on avian influenza and porcine reproductive and respiratory disease, were released by the dignitaries.
